In today’s data-driven world, businesses generate and manage large amounts of data every second. From real-time transaction data to long-term trend reports, handling this data effectively is critical. When handling information, a common question arises. What is the difference between a database and a data warehouse? Which one do you need?
Understanding these two essential data systems can help you choose the right approach for your organization’s goals. Whether you’re building internal tools or analyzing user behavior, platforms like Baserow empower users to take control of their data; without writing a single line of code.
A database is an organized collection of data that supports efficient access, write operations, and updates. Most modern databases support structured data—data organized in rows and columns based on a specific data model. Popular databases like MySQL and PostgreSQL are foundational to many business systems.
Databases are optimized for high-speed transaction data. They are designed to ensure data integrity, even during simultaneous user access. They rely on query languages such as SQL to insert, update, or retrieve information.
If you’re looking for a more approachable way to manage databases without getting into complex configurations, check out What is a database?, which breaks it down simply.
Databases are ideal for handling day-to-day operations such as:
Let’s say you’re running a retail store and need to track daily sales and inventory in real-time. With Baserow, you can set up a database that mirrors your business structure while providing a user-friendly interface for your team.
A data warehouse is designed for a different purpose. Rather than real-time operations, it’s built to store and analyze historical data. Data warehouses handle structured and unstructured data and often serve as the backbone for reporting and analysis across business units.
Data warehouses are optimized for reading rather than writing. They’re capable of processing large amounts of data from various sources, often in the form of batch uploads rather than individual transactions. This makes them ideal for spotting trends and making strategic decisions.
Modern tools like Snowflake and BigQuery have made data warehousing more accessible, but integrating them still often requires technical expertise. This is where a tool like Baserow can complement your data strategy—offering a frontend that can be linked with your existing warehouse.
Use a data warehouse when:
For example, a marketing team might use a warehouse to analyze campaign performance across several months or years. Warehouses excel at managing collections of data from CRM tools, website analytics, and email platforms.
Another common companion to data warehouses is the use of data lakes. While warehouses store highly structured data for analytical queries, data lakes are designed to hold vast volumes of structured and unstructured data in raw formats. Many organizations use data lakes as a staging ground before transforming and loading the data into a warehouse for deeper analysis.
If you’re working across both systems, Baserow can function as a collaborative layer for collecting and organizing data before it enters your warehouse or lake environment. To explore how to model your database structure effectively before scaling, read read more on creating your database without the need of technical skills.
Let’s look at a side-by-side comparison:
Many people wonder, Is a data warehouse just a big database? The answer is no—they serve different purposes entirely. While a database manages data for daily use, a warehouse is designed to analyze data at scale.
If you’re evaluating both options, check out Baserow vs traditional databases to explore how Baserow bridges the gap between flexible no-code databases and larger analytical systems.
Choosing between a database and a data warehouse depends largely on your use case and the kind of data you’re working with.
Databases shine in operational settings. They are the backbone of most day-to-day software applications. Tools like Baserow let you build custom databases with a familiar spreadsheet interface, making them ideal for teams that need control without complexity.
Data warehouses are essential for strategic decision-making. They don’t typically handle frequent updates, but they’re incredibly powerful when you need to analyze data at scale—whether that’s customer behavior, financial forecasting, or cross-platform marketing performance.
If you’re unsure which one your project needs, Baserow’s flexibility helps you prototype workflows that mirror either approach. You can start with a database and later integrate it with your data warehouse for deeper insights.
Baserow is more than just a no-code database builder. It provides a scalable solution for teams looking to build internal tools, organize data, and collaborate—all without depending on engineering resources.
Explore how Baserow stacks up against traditional data platforms across industries here:
👉 Why you should build with Baserow
Whether you’re collecting campaign metrics, managing inventory, or syncing multiple systems, Baserow offers a no-code foundation for both warehouses and databases to thrive.
The debate of Database vs Data warehouse boils down to function and focus. Databases are perfect for operational tasks that require fast updates and frequent interactions, while data warehouses provide a powerful platform for reporting and analysis of long-term, aggregated information.
In practice, most modern data strategies use both. A database handles the real-time write operations, and a warehouse is the destination for deeper, historical analytics.
The real value comes from the tools you use to manage these systems—and that’s where Baserow fits in. As a no-code platform, Baserow empowers users to build, structure, and evolve their data workflows with ease—no matter the volume or complexity of their data storage needs.
Ready to take control of your data?
👉 Sign up for free today and explore how Baserow can help you organize, analyze, and scale your data operations.
Discover what's new in Baserow 1.32: introducing powerful Dashboards for data visualization, enhanced Airtable import capabilities, SSO for Application Builder, and many more new features. Read now!
Discover the top Airtable alternatives for database management in our comprehensive guide. Find the perfect fit for your project needs with Baserow.
Discover top open-source software alternatives to proprietary tools. Stay updated with our evolving database and contribute to the open-source community.